Song of the Day: Elvis Presley, “Kentucky Rain”

Today the prompt is "A Love Song, that isn’t a Love Song, but you think it’s a Love Song." To my mind, "Kentucky Rain" fills the bill. It was written by Eddie Rabbitt and Dick Heard and released in January 1970 by Elvis Presley. Then-session pianist Ronnie Milsap plays on this. The song reached #16 on the Hot 100, #3 on the Adult Contemporary chart, and #31 on the Country chart in the US, #10 on the Top 100, #4 on the Adult Contemporary chart, and #1 on the Country chart in Canada, #21 in the UK, and #7 in Australia.
